Anti Thrust Wheelchair Cushions – Foam

Blue Chip Anti Thrust wheelchair cushions provide the proper positioning for patients who hyper-extend by thrusting forward. Cushion base and top portion is a high density foam and is offered with a pressure redistribution foam top. Gel can be added for additional pressure redistribution. Covered with medical grade vinyl, non-skid bottom with safety strap.

Supports 250 lbs.

Anti-Thrust Wheelchair Wedge- Model 608
Foam Wedge Cushions

Anti-Thrust wedge
Foam Anti-thrust wheelchairWedge cushions significantly reduce the patient’s ability to hyper-extend out of the wheelchair. The cushion is a high density foam that increases the seat to back angle, just enough to maintain proper sitting posture. This cushion is available with gel for pressure redistribution and immersion. The standard cover is a gray vinyl. Also available in black Vyvex-III™ stretch top with non-skid bottom. saftey straps. All cover materials are anti-microbial and meet California Technical Bulletin #117 for fire retardancy.An optional solid seat insert is available.

Supports 250 lbs.
